Advanced materials are now key to AI performance limits

The performance of artificial intelligence is increasingly constrained by the physical limitations of advanced materials. Innovations in materials science are crucial for overcoming bottlenecks in semiconductor fabrication and data center infrastructure, which are essential for scaling AI capabilities. AI
